آسیب پذیری جدید افزونه LiteSpeed Cache 6

فهرست مطالب

چکیده

افزونه LiteSpeed Cache چیست؟ افزونه LiteSpeed Cache یک افزونه بهینه‌سازی عملکرد سایت است که بیش از 6 میلیون نصب فعال دارد. این افزونه با ذخیره نسخه‌ای ثابت از داده‌های مورد استفاده برای ایجاد یک صفحه وب، کمک می‌کند تا سرور برای هر درخواست مرورگر نیازی به دریافت مجدد همان عناصر از پایگاه‌داده نداشته باشد. در […]

آسیب پذیری جدید افزونه LiteSpeed Cache 6
افزونه LiteSpeed Cache – افزونه لایت کش اسپید افزونه کش وردپرس قارسی

افزونه LiteSpeed Cache چیست؟

افزونه LiteSpeed Cache یک افزونه بهینه‌سازی عملکرد سایت است که بیش از 6 میلیون نصب فعال دارد. این افزونه با ذخیره نسخه‌ای ثابت از داده‌های مورد استفاده برای ایجاد یک صفحه وب، کمک می‌کند تا سرور برای هر درخواست مرورگر نیازی به دریافت مجدد همان عناصر از پایگاه‌داده نداشته باشد. در ایران وردپرس درباره این افزونه بیشتر بخوانید

ذخیره صفحات در حافظه موقت یا “کش” نه تنها بار سرور را کاهش می‌دهد، بلکه سرعت بارگذاری صفحات برای مرورگرها و خزنده‌های موتور جستجو را نیز افزایش می‌دهد. افزونه LiteSpeed Cache همچنین بهینه‌سازی‌های دیگری مانند فشرده‌سازی فایل‌های CSS و جاوا اسکریپت (minify)، و قرار دادن مهم‌ترین CSS‌ها برای رندر صفحه در کد HTML (inlined CSS) انجام می‌دهد که باعث بهبود سرعت سایت می‌شود.

ارتقاء سطح دسترسی بدون احراز هویت در افزونه کش لایت اسپید

آسیب‌پذیری ارتقاء سطح دسترسی بدون احراز هویت به هکرها اجازه می‌دهد بدون نیاز به ورود به عنوان کاربر، به سطح دسترسی‌های سایت دست یابند. این نوع آسیب‌پذیری نسبت به آسیب‌پذیری‌های احراز هویت شده (authenticated vulnerabilities) که در آن هکر ابتدا باید به یک سطح دسترسی خاص برسد، بسیار خطرناک‌تر است.

این نوع حملات معمولاً به دلیل نقص در افزونه یا پوسته سایت رخ می‌دهد و در این مورد، یک نشت داده باعث این آسیب‌پذیری شده است.

شرکت امنیتی Patchstack که این آسیب‌پذیری را کشف کرده، توضیح می‌دهد که این آسیب‌پذیری فقط تحت دو شرایط قابل بهره‌برداری است:

  1. فعال بودن ویژگی لاگ دیباگ در افزونه LiteSpeed Cache.
  2. ویژگی لاگ دیباگ یک بار فعال شده باشد (حتی اگر در حال حاضر فعال نباشد) و فایل /wp-content/debug.log پاک نشده باشد.

برای جلوگیری از آسیب‌پذیری‌های امنیتی در افزونه LiteSpeed Cache، رعایت چند نکته کلیدی ضروری است:

1. پاک کردن لاگ‌های دیباگ

لاگ‌های دیباگ می‌توانند حاوی اطلاعات حساسی مانند مسیرهای فایل، تنظیمات سرور یا حتی داده‌های کاربری باشند. نگهداری این لاگ‌ها روی سرور می‌تواند یک نقطه ضعف امنیتی ایجاد کند. بهتر است پس از بررسی و رفع مشکلات، لاگ‌های دیباگ را حذف کنید و در صورت عدم نیاز، حالت دیباگ را غیرفعال نگه دارید.

2. به‌روزرسانی به آخرین نسخه

توسعه‌دهندگان افزونه LiteSpeed Cache به‌طور منظم به‌روزرسانی‌هایی را منتشر می‌کنند که علاوه بر بهبود عملکرد، مشکلات امنیتی احتمالی را نیز برطرف می‌کنند. بنابراین، همیشه از آخرین نسخه افزونه استفاده کنید و به‌روزرسانی‌های آن را نادیده نگیرید. همچنین، بهتر است گزینه به‌روزرسانی خودکار را برای این افزونه فعال کنید تا همیشه در برابر آسیب‌پذیری‌های جدید محافظت شوید.

3. بررسی و تنظیمات صحیح امنیتی

پیکربندی صحیح افزونه و سایت وردپرسی از بروز مشکلات امنیتی جلوگیری می‌کند. برای افزایش امنیت:

  • دسترسی به فایل‌های حساس را محدود کنید، به‌ویژه فایل‌های کش و تنظیمات.

  • از مجوزهای مناسب فایل و پوشه‌ها استفاده کنید (مثلاً پوشه‌های مهم نباید مجوز نوشتن عمومی داشته باشند).

  • دسترسی به داشبورد مدیریت را محدود کنید و تنها برای کاربران مورد نیاز باز بگذارید.

  • از یک فایروال یا افزونه‌های امنیتی استفاده کنید تا حملات احتمالی به افزونه و سایت شما کاهش یابد.

4. بررسی دسترسی‌های کاربران و نقش‌ها به افزونه کش وردپرس

بررسی کنید که چه کاربرانی به تنظیمات افزونه LiteSpeed Cache دسترسی دارند. بهتر است دسترسی مدیریت افزونه را فقط به مدیران ارشد سایت محدود کنید تا احتمال تغییرات ناخواسته کاهش یابد.

5. نظارت بر لاگ‌ها و فعالیت‌های مشکوک

اگرچه باید لاگ‌های دیباگ را پاک کنید، اما در عین حال، بهتر است ورودهای مشکوک یا تغییرات غیرعادی در تنظیمات افزونه را زیر نظر بگیرید. برخی ابزارهای نظارتی مانند Wordfence یا Sucuri می‌توانند به شما در شناسایی فعالیت‌های غیرمجاز کمک کنند.

6. استفاده از HTTPS و امنیت سرور

اگر سایت شما از HTTPS استفاده نمی‌کند، حتماً گواهینامه SSL را فعال کنید. همچنین، تنظیمات امنیتی سرور را تقویت کنید و بررسی کنید که LiteSpeed Web Server یا هر سرور دیگری که استفاده می‌کنید، به آخرین نسخه به‌روزرسانی شده باشد.

با رعایت این نکات، می‌توانید احتمال بروز مشکلات امنیتی در افزونه LiteSpeed Cache را به حداقل برسانید و از عملکرد بهینه و ایمن سایت خود اطمینان حاصل کنید.

 

دریافت نسخه LiteSpeed Cache 6 – افزونه لایت کش اسپید

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*